The dramatic and controversy-filled journey of Bigg Boss season 19 reaches its climax today with a highly anticipated grand finale. The reality show, which premiered on August 24 with 18 contestants, will crown its winner from among five finalists after weeks of intense drama, unexpected friendships, and headline-making conflicts.
The Final Five Contenders for the Trophy
Hosted by the charismatic Salman Khan, the show has narrowed down to a diverse set of finalists who will battle it out for the coveted title. The remaining contestants are actor Farhana Bhatt, spiritual influencer Tanya Mittal, popular singer Amaal Malik, comedian Pranit More, and actor Gaurav Khanna. Their journey to the final week has been anything but smooth, testing their resilience and strategy at every turn.
The Season's Most Shocking Moment: Violence and Expulsion
The road to the finale was rocked by one of the most extreme incidents in the season's history. In a moment that quickly went viral on social media, contestant Ashnoor Kaur struck fellow finalist Tanya Mittal with a wooden plank. This act was a clear and serious violation of Bigg Boss's strict no-violence policy.
Addressing the incident, host Salman Khan stated that letting such behavior go unpunished would be "unfair to all the contestants" who had faced consequences for lesser rule breaks earlier in the season. Taking a firm stand, the show's makers immediately removed Ashnoor Kaur from the Bigg Boss house, ending her journey on a dramatic and abrupt note.
